原文:vscode Java Scanner 獲取中文字符串println輸出顯示亂碼問題分析和解決方案

目錄 問題描述 問題分析 問題原因 解決思路 源文件編碼 終端編碼 編譯編碼格式 問題解決 問題描述 通過new Scanner System.in .next 輸入一段中文字符串並顯示到控制台時,輸出的總是一些 等之類的亂碼。 代碼如下: 問題截圖 問題分析 亂碼現象百分之百都是編碼問題導致的,而我們日常工作學習中,大致有三個方面涉及到編碼格式: 源文件的查看 源文件編譯和調試 終端顯示運行交 ...

2021-04-16 22:42 0 231 推薦指數:

查看詳情

AD18 PCB中添加中文字符串顯示亂碼問題解決

問題是由於字符串的自體類型設置問題,AD默認是【stroke】,我們點擊【TrueType】即可正常顯示。PS:AD18搞啥呢,默認顯示輸入內容不行嗎,找半天!!! ...

Fri Jun 05 06:58:00 CST 2020 0 1733
windows的cmd使用中文字符顯示亂碼解決方案

現象:命令行中中文字符顯示為問號,輸入chcp 936會提示 invlalid page code. 解決方案:設置-區域和語言-時鍾,語言和區域-區域-更改位置-管理-非Unicode中所使用的語言-中文。然后重啟即可。 ...

Wed Dec 22 23:53:00 CST 2021 0 120
java判斷獲取到的中文字符串是否亂碼

/** * 用getBytes(encoding):返回字符串的一個byte數組 * 當b[0]為 63時,應該是轉碼錯誤 * A、不亂碼的漢字字符串: * 1、encoding用GB2312時,每byte ...

Thu May 23 00:39:00 CST 2013 0 9885
gcc編譯中文字符串后,windows控制台輸出亂碼

一直寫單片機程序,上位機程序一點都不會,^-^! 現在寫了個簡單的C程序,結果還遇到一堆問題…… 在運行的時候無法正確輸出中文,因為gcc在編譯的時候默認不支持中文的, 所以在編譯的時候要添加一個選項 -fexec-charset=gbk 我的源代碼保存在F盤,名字 ...

Sun May 26 06:12:00 CST 2019 0 887
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M